What are NFTs and Why They Are Unique?

To answer waht are NFTs, first you need to know that “Fungible” describes items that can be exchanged with one another because they are identical. An individual 1-ounce gold coin maintains its value when exchanged for another coin that matches both weight and purity. The capability of fungibility enables us to freely trade currency and commodities because one dollar holds identical value to any other dollar.

NFTs, however, are non-fungible. Every NFT represents a singular entity which has no equivalent replacement. The creation of an NFT through minting results in its addition as a permanent blockchain ledger entry that includes unique characteristics along with metadata and ownership details. The defining characteristic of NFTs which fuels their popularity enables people to purchase digital art, video game skins or metaverse land parcels because these items maintain unique identities that cannot be duplicated or exchanged.

This distinctiveness also serves a critical purpose: proof of ownership and authenticity. Imagine purchasing a digital painting through a cryptocurrency transaction from your crypto wallet. The blockchain maintains an immutable record which demonstrates exclusive ownership of that specific asset by you. NFTs obtain their true worth through a transparent system that cannot be manipulated across various fields such as art and gaming.

The Evolution of NFTs: From Colored Coins to CryptoKitties

Now that you have understood what are NFTs, let’s explore their history. The origin of NFTs traces back more than ten years. The 2012 experimental project Colored Coins used Bitcoin to explore possibilities for blockchain representation of physical assets. The year 2017 marked the moment when NFTs achieved significant popularity through CryptoKitties which was developed on the Ethereum blockchain. CryptoKitties presented ERC-721 which established a token standard for unique digital items on the Ethereum network.

A unique feature of CryptoKitties was its extensibility that allowed two distinct tokens to merge and form an entirely new token. The concept of breeding digital cats provided entertainment as well as an illustration of how NFTs can build dynamic digital environments. The traffic congestion on Ethereum from the game’s popularity that year showed both the possibilities and constraints of early NFT technology.

Since their inception NFT technology has advanced and found applications in multiple sectors including art, music, gaming and real estate industries. Developers continue to broaden the potential applications of NFTs by pushing their creative and technical boundaries.

What Are NFTs in Gaming: Redefining Virtual Economies

NFTs have generated significant interest in gaming which stands as one of their most thrilling applications. In-game assets such as skins, weapons, characters and music exist as files maintained on game servers. Players could operate with the items inside games without having actual ownership rights to them before.

NFTs change this dynamic. Developers enable players to own their in-game assets by connecting rare items to NFT technology. NFTs break the barriers of single-game confinement by existing independently and enabling trade across different platforms and their integration into upcoming video games. Players can engage in an entire virtual economy where they can purchase, sell or exchange virtual items that function as physical collectibles.

The Ethereum-based game Axie Infinity serves as a fundamental example. Players gather and fight unique creatures known as Axies which take the form of NFTs in this game. Axies in the game serve multiple purposes including breeding and battling while their distinctive traits remain permanently recorded on the blockchain. The gaming industry has seen both independent studios and major publishers investigate NFT potential for transforming digital game economies after seeing this model in action.

What Are NFTs in the Metaverse: Building Virtual Worlds

NFTs play a fundamental role in building the metaverse which exists as a shared virtual space that mixes digital elements with our physical world despite still being an emerging idea. The Sandbox and Decentraland demonstrate how NFTs can establish ownership rights over virtual lands, structures, avatars and other digital assets.

The metaverse allows NFTs to serve as ownership proof for digital houses, clothing choices and personal identities. The feature that allows NFTs to operate across multiple platforms creates the essential link needed for a cohesive metaverse. Real-World Applications: NFTs Beyond the Hype

NFTs have capabilities beyond art and gaming which extend into many different fields. The blockchain-based tokenization of real-world assets has the potential to transform real estate transactions while delivering new advances in finance and secure identity verification processes.

Knowing what are NFTs, you know NFTs have the potential to represent property shares which allows multiple investors to own parts of costly real estate properties. NFTs can function as digital certificates for educational achievements and software permissions along with product warranties. NFTs can securely store birth, marriage, and death certificates which will maintain their authenticity and protect against fraudulent activities. Challenges and Limitations of NFTs

NFTs show great potential but possess significant challenges that require attention. One key issue is privacy. The permanent and public nature of blockchain records means that personal data tied to NFTs may stay visible forever. Developers work on zero-knowledge proofs as a solution but privacy remains unresolved for Ethereum blockchain users.

Another issue is asset storage. The blockchain ensures ownership of assets yet digital content such as images or videos typically resides off-chain and occasionally on centralized servers. The NFT associated with failed servers may become useless or lose its value.

The emergence of NFTs has led to the appearance of malicious parties who plagiarize artistic work and launch deceptive projects to defraud investors. These problems demonstrate why investors should conduct thorough research and select reliable platforms while recognizing potential risks when buying NFTs.
